So, the simplest fix here is to omit the snipmatch feature from the list of features in the jbosstools marketplace entry. But that won't fix the update site/zip.

The other option would be to change the target platform to include the latest snipmatch 2.4.3 from Neon.1 (much work, very test). 

Or simpler, we could ADD the snipmatch 2.4.3 features to the JBT composite site via a small mirror under http://download.jboss.org/jbosstools/updates/requirements/

All that would do is ensure we have TWO versions of snipmatch requirements -- the stuff for Neon.0 and for Neon.1. Users would likely all end up with the Neon.1 version (2.4.3) rather than the Neon.0 version (2.4.0) but that's probably OK because presumably backwards compatible.

> When I try to install JBoss Tools 4.4.1.Final [1] Abridged category into eclipse-java-neon-1-RC2-macosx-cocoa-x86_64.tar.gz , I am shown a remediation screen.
> !neon-1-remediation.png!
> If I choose Update my installation, it offers to install what I want, but uninstall Eclipse XML Editors and Tools.
> This is the original error message (third option):
> {code}
> Your original request has been modified.
>   "Code Recommenders Snipmatch" will be ignored because a newer version is already installed. 
> Cannot complete the install because of a conflicting dependency.
>   Software being installed: JBoss WebServices Tools 1.9.1.v20160608-0648 (org.jboss.tools.ws.feature.feature.group 1.9.1.v20160608-0648)
>   Software currently installed: Eclipse XML Editors and Tools 3.9.0.v201608061824 (org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.group 3.9.0.v201608061824)
>   Only one of the following can be installed at once: 
>     Eclipse XML Editors and Tools 3.8.0.v201605120129 (org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.jar 3.8.0.v201605120129)
>     Eclipse XML Editors and Tools 3.9.0.v201608061824 (org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.jar 3.9.0.v201608061824)
>   Cannot satisfy dependency:
>     From: Eclipse Web Developer Tools 3.8.0.v201606030549 (org.eclipse.wst.web_ui.feature.feature.group 3.8.0.v201606030549)
>     To: org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.group [3.8.0.v201605120129]
>   Cannot satisfy dependency:
>     From: Eclipse XML Editors and Tools 3.8.0.v201605120129 (org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.group 3.8.0.v201605120129)
>     To: org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.jar [3.8.0.v201605120129]
>   Cannot satisfy dependency:
>     From: Eclipse XML Editors and Tools 3.9.0.v201608061824 (org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.group 3.9.0.v201608061824)
>     To: org.eclipse.wst.xml_ui.feature.feature.jar [3.9.0.v201608061824]
>   Cannot satisfy dependency:
>     From: JBoss WebServices Tools 1.9.1.v20160608-0648 (org.jboss.tools.ws.feature.feature.group 1.9.1.v20160608-0648)
>     To: org.eclipse.wst.web_ui.feature.feature.group [3.3.2,4.0.0)
> {code}
